Jane 'Gu'REESREES Jane 'Gu' nee Shore It is with profound sadness, that we announce that Gu of Beechwood Road, Port Talbot passed away peacefully on Wednesday 30th September at her home, with her daughter and son-in-law by her side. Gu was the devoted mother of Alison and the late Philip, mother-in-law to Garry. Cherished grandmother to Philip, James and granddaughter-in-law Rachel, great grandmother to Paige, Kai and Oliver. Loving sister to the late Olwen and Ray. She will be greatly missed by her nieces, nephews, friends and all who knew her. Funeral Service Friday 9th October leaving her home at 9.40am. Family flowers only, donations in memory of Gu may be sent (cheques only) to Marie Curie (Wales) Supporter Relations Team PO Box 23897 14 Links Place Edinburgh EH6 9AB ______ ___ ______ Arrangements by Port Talbot & Margam Funeralcare Telephone: 01639 883 688
